Marion Gröbner

Marion Gröbner ( born December 26, 1985 in Scheibbs ) is an Austrian football player. The offensive player plays for the Norwegian second division Medkila Idrettslag and the Austrian national team.

Career

Gröbner began her career in 1992 in Wiesel castle and later played in the Bundesliga for the SG Ardagger / Nove Mesto, the SV Neulengbach, Union Klein Munich and Linz USC Landhaus Vienna. With Neulengbach they won the 2004 championship. In 2010 she moved to Germany for Bundesliga Up Herford SV. In April 2012, she signed in Norway during Medkila Idrettslag.

Since 2003, Groebner is active in the Austrian national team, before they played already in the U-19 national team. In 2008 she was selected for the Society of Friends footballers choosing to Austria's Player of the Year. January 20, 2013, she announced her move back to the German Bundesliga FSV Gütersloh 2009, when she signed a 6 month contract.
